Job summary
We are recruiting for a Rotational Pharmacist Specialist who share our vision to be trusted to provide consistently outstanding care and exemplary service to our patients.
We are looking for highly motivated pharmacists to join our award winning, innovative, progressive, patient-centred pharmacy team. We are a friendly department and will support you to become an outstanding clinical pharmacist and help you fulfil your full potential.
We offer a structured rotational program which includes specialities such as ED, acute medicine, critical care, endocrinology, respiratory, Frailty (new exciting rotation), gastroenterology, vascular surgery, aseptic oncology / haematology and a renowned renal services unit, working with a Consultant Renal Pharmacist.
We will fully fund and support you to undertake relevant post graduate training including the prescribing qualification and leadership training.
We will develop your portfolio of skills to prepare you for more senior roles within the department through involvement in directorate and project work focused on improving quality of clinical services and patient-focused care.

Main duties of the job
To join the multidisciplinary team and provide expert pharmacy services to a variety of inpatient wards.
To utilise specialist pharmaceutical skills to drive innovation and continuous improvement within selected specialties.
To support Pharmacy Team Leads for Unplanned Care/Planned Care, in directorate reporting, audits, guideline/policy updates and financial and medicines information.
To be a clinical mentor and guide junior pharmacists, foundation trainee pharmacists throughout their training programmes.
To participate in the departmental emergency duty rota, currently less than 1 in 20.
About us
At East and North Hertfordshire NHS Teaching Trust, we are proud of the range of general & specialist services we provide & our 6,000 or so dedicated staff ensure our patients get the best care. Our ability to be flexible & innovative in the way in which we work and deliver our services to our catchment has never been more important than it is now.
We run the following hospitals:
o The Lister Hospital, Stevenage
o New Queen Elizabeth II (New QEII), Welwyn Garden City
o Hertford County, Hertford
o Mount Vernon Cancer Centre (MVCC), Northwood

Disclosure and Barring Service Check
This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.
Applications from job seekers who require current Skilled worker sponsorship to work in the UK are welcome and will be considered alongside all other applications. For further information visit the UK Visas and Immigration website (Opens in a new tab).
From 6 April 2017, skilled worker applicants, applying for entry clearance into the UK, have had to present a criminal record certificate from each country they have resided continuously or cumulatively for 12 months or more in the past 10 years. Adult dependants (over 18 years old) are also subject to this requirement. Guidance can be found here Criminal records checks for overseas applicants (Opens in a new tab).
